my canon mx340 wont load paper properly...it pulls the paper in only from one side so it gets jammed...how do I fix that?
Optional Information: Make: Canon Model: Mx340 Already Tried: air duster...that's about it
Take all paper out of the Rear Tray.Press the MENU key on the printer, repeatedly, until MAINTENANCE appears on the printer's LCD.Use the < or > keys to select Roller Cleaning, and press OK.When the paperless cleaning is completed and the roller stops rolling, load 3 sheets of plain/blank paper, and press the MENU key on the printer, repeatedly, until MAINTENANCE appears on the printer's LCD. Use the < or > keys to select Roller Cleaning, and press OK.Also, though this sounds ridiculous, check the rear tray area for foreign objects (that might block paper feeding so that it feeds crookedly) and remove any found. Also just plain look into the rear tray area, see whether everything is shipshape, or anything is bent or out of place... it could be anything, but crooked misfeeds are usually from something non-standard, so look carefully - I cannot tell you what to look for exactly, but at this point, it is pretty sure to be *something* wrong in that area - e.g. the positioning of the paper loaded in it, or the composition/weight of the paper stock used, or, well, something... that causes this problem.Rear tray area, diagram:This might possibly help with your problem.
